Diary of a mandolinquent. Tuesday, May 17, 2011. Well the Style M is in getting it's planetary tuners as we speak! Also getting an wire armrest put on, and swapping the two leg bridge for a three leg one, then a well needed set up and new strings. While at the shop I also managed to get me hands on a few mandolins to try out so an impromptu mandolin tasting was had! Here's what was on offer:. Wyatt Wilkie 2-point ova. It had a flat fretboard - I'm just not a flat fretboard gal. UPDATE: I've had the Tripl...

Irish Tenor Banjo Blog. Monday, July 6, 2015. What I can do is give you some ideas about how to setup your banjo and where the limits of an amateur banjo mechanic are. Most of this is common sense if you know how a banjo works but there is a scare factor when it comes to messing with your expensive banjo. This video is aimed at the player who wants to maintain his or her instrument, not someone who wants to make major changes or anything past changing the head.
